BTU (British Thermal Unit) is a basic measurement used in heating and cooling systems. Think of it like measuring ingredients in cooking - BTUs tell us how much heating or cooling power a system has. When someone mentions BTUs in their resume, they're showing they understand how to size and work with heating and air conditioning equipment. It's similar to how we use horsepower for cars - the higher the BTU rating, the more powerful the heating or cooling system. HVAC technicians use this measurement daily to make sure buildings get the right-sized equipment for proper temperature control.

Q: How do you determine the correct BTU requirements for a commercial building?
Expected Answer: A senior technician should explain factors like building size, insulation, windows, occupancy, and local climate. They should mention standard calculation methods and experience with different building types.
Q: How would you handle a situation where an installed system's BTU capacity isn't meeting the building's needs?
Expected Answer: Should discuss troubleshooting steps, including checking calculations, inspecting ductwork, evaluating insulation, and proposing solutions like supplemental systems or system replacement.
Q: What factors affect BTU calculations for residential systems?
Expected Answer: Should mention home square footage, ceiling height, window count and type, insulation quality, and local climate considerations.
Q: How do you explain BTU requirements to customers?
Expected Answer: Should demonstrate ability to simplify technical concepts, use relatable examples, and explain why proper sizing is important for efficiency and comfort.
Q: What is a BTU and why is it important in HVAC?
Expected Answer: Should explain that BTU measures heating/cooling power and its basic importance in system sizing.
Q: How many BTUs are typically needed per square foot in a home?
Expected Answer: Should know basic rules of thumb for residential calculations, like 20 BTUs per square foot as a starting point, while noting other factors affect final numbers.
